Skirboll, Lana R. was born on December 7, 1948 in Baltimore.
Bachelor, New York University, 1970; Master of Science in Zoology and Physiology, Miami University, 1972; Doctor of Philosophy in Pharmacology, Georgetown University, 1977.
Postdoctoral training in psychiatry and pharmacology Yale University School Medicine, New Haven, 1977-1979. Visiting scientist department histology and neurobiology Karolinska Institute, Stockholm, 1979-1981. Chief electrophysiology unit National Institute of Mental Health, 1981—1986.
Deputy science advisor Alcohol Drug Abuse and Mental Health Administration, 1986—1988, executive assistant to administrator, 1989-1991, associate administrator for science, 1990—1992. Director office of science policy and program planning National Institute of Mental Health, 1992-1995, 95—. Consultant Center Environmental Health and Human Toxicology, 1985-1987.
